We help businesses determine if maintaining the trade secret is advantageous to the company in the long-term. Evaluation of trade secrets is an important part of intellectual asset management. In some cases patenting and licensing the technology is more profitable. Our firm handles the patent application and negotiates the license agreements. Many trade secret matters result in litigation between a large business and a newly formed company. Some companies pursue claims against former employees.
